Overview Oliplan 2.5mg Tablet
Oliplan 2.5mg tablets treat schizophrenia (a mental illness causing hallucinations, delusions, and impaired thinking/behavior) and mania. This medication can be administered with or without food, but consistent daily timing ensures stable blood levels. Follow your doctor's prescribed dosage and duration; if a dose is missed, take it immediately upon recollection. Discontinuing Oliplan abruptly is risky and could exacerbate symptoms; consult your physician before stopping treatment. Common side effects include dry mouth, constipation, muscle stiffness, and agitation. A sudden blood pressure drop upon standing may occur initially; rise slowly from seated or lying positions. Dizziness and drowsiness are also possible; avoid driving or activities demanding concentration until the drug's effects are known. Weight gain, elevated blood sugar, and increased cholesterol are potential side effects, mitigated by a healthy diet and exercise. While rare, serious adverse effects such as dangerously high blood sugar or convulsions can occur.

Common Side effects of Oliplan 2.5mg Tablet:
- Dizziness
- Sleepiness
- Orthostatic hypotension (sudden lowering of blood pressure on standing)
- Dryness in mouth
- Weight gain
- Increased prolactin level in blood
- Constipation
- Muscle stiffness
- Restlessness
- Tremors

How Oliplan 2.5mg Tablet works:
Oliplan 2.5mg tablets are atypical antipsychotics that modulate dopamine and serotonin neurotransmitter levels, thereby improving symptoms affecting mood, cognition, and conduct.
SAFETY ADVICE
AlcoholUNSAFE
Combining Oliplan 2.5mg tablets and alcohol is inadvisable.
Preg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
Using Oliplan 2.5mg tablets during pregnancy may pose risks. While human research is scarce, animal studies indicate potential harm to the fetus. A physician will assess the potential advantages against any risks before prescribing this medication. Consult your doctor for advice.
Breast feedingC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
The use of Oliplan 2.5mg tablets while breastfeeding is likely inadvisable. Scant human evidence indicates potential transfer of the medication into breast milk, posing a possible risk to the infant.
DrivingUNSAFE
Taking a 2.5mg Oliplan tablet might cause drowsiness, blurred vision, and dizziness. Refrain from driving if you experience these effects.
KidneySAFE IF PRESCRIBED
Patients with kidney disease can safely use Oliplan 2.5mg tablets without requiring any dosage modification.
LiverSAFE IF PRESCRIBED
The use of Oliplan 2.5mg tablets in individuals with hepatic impairment is likely safe. Current evidence indicates dose modification may be unnecessary; however, physician consultation is recommended.
What if you forget to take Oliplan 2.5mg Tablet :
Should you forget to take your Oliplan 2.5mg Tablet, administer it at your earliest convenience. Nevertheless, if your next dose is imminent, omit the missed dose and resume your usual dosing regimen. Avoid taking a double dose.
